The Foundations of Audiology

Audiology's roots can be traced back to ancient times when civilizations like the Egyptians and Greeks first started to recognize and document hearing impairments. Nevertheless, it wasn't until the 19th century that the study of hearing handled a more clinical method. The creation of the ear trumpet in the late 18th century, a rudimentary device developed to magnify noise for the hard of hearing, marked among the earliest attempts to deal with hearing loss.

The Birth of More Modern Audiology

The pivotal moment for audiology came after World War II, as countless veterans returned home with noise-induced hearing loss caused by exposure to loud explosions and machinery. This created an urgent requirement for reliable treatments and rehabilitation services, catalyzing the establishment of audiology as a formal profession. Audiologists began with fundamental diagnostic tests to examine hearing loss and rapidly moved towards developing more sophisticated audiometric methods.

Technological Developments and Main Learnings

Among the most significant advancements in audiology came with the development of the electronic hearing aid in the 20th century. Early designs were large and minimal in performance, however the arrival of digital technology in the latter half of the century transformed hearing aid design, making devices smaller sized, more effective, and efficient in supplying a clearer sound quality.

The 1970s saw a considerable development with the advancement of cochlear implants, which are advanced electronic devices that can promote the acoustic nerve to assist people with extreme deafness who do not take advantage of routine listening devices. Throughout the years, audiological research study has actually expanded to check out not only the physical elements of hearing loss however likewise the psychological and social impacts, acknowledging how hearing troubles can impact interaction, believing, and general well-being. This expanded perspective on hearing health has promoted a more inclusive treatment approach that combines technical interventions with counseling and acoustic rehab.

The Present Digital Period and More

Currently, audiology is at the forefront of the digital age, with progress in expert system (AI), telehealth, and individualized medication affecting the direction of hearing healthcare. Contemporary hearing devices such as hearing help and cochlear implants make use of AI innovation to get used to various surroundings, offering a high degree of clarity and personalization. The availability of tele-audiology services, made possible by internet connections, has actually increased the availability of hearing care by making it possible for remote examinations, fittings, and conversations.
